What drives rates in Lake Cherokee
Carriers price Lake Cherokee homes using a mix of weather exposure, construction, and local claims patterns. Factors that often matter in the More region include:
- Roof age and material credits or surcharges
- Dwelling replacement cost vs. market value gaps
- Regional severe weather – hail, wind, and thunderstorms
- Deductible choices that trade premium for out-of-pocket risk

Ways to save in Lake Cherokee
- Update dwelling limits after renovations so you are not paying on the wrong rebuild number
- Raise your deductible only if you can cash-flow a larger out-of-pocket hit after a storm
- Install monitored smoke, water-leak, or security devices that your carrier actually credits
- Shop renewal 30-45 days out – Lake Cherokee markets move after major hail and wind seasons
- Ask about impact-resistant roof credits if you are reroofing after hail

FAQ: Lake Cherokee home insurance
Is home insurance required in Lake Cherokee?
Lenders typically require homeowners insurance when you have a mortgage. Even without a loan, a serious fire or hail loss can be financially devastating without coverage.
How often should I shop coverage in Lake Cherokee?
At least at renewal, and after a major roof replacement, remodel, or nearby catastrophe season that reshapes carrier pricing.
